Saif Ali Khan Recovering After Successful Surgery
Actor Saif Ali Khan is recovering in the ICU after undergoing a successful surgery at Lilavati Hospital following a stabbing at his Bandra home. Doctors confirmed that the surgery addressed spinal fluid leakage and removed a piece of the knife lodged in his body. Saif is reportedly out of danger and will be observed for a day before being moved to a regular ward. The police, led by renowned officer Daya Nayak, are intensifying their search for the attacker.

Netanyahu Announces Hostage Deal After Ceasefire Snags
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u confirmed a deal to release hostages held in Gaza, after overcoming last-minute complications. The agreement will pause fighting, facilitate the exchange of Palestinian prisoners for hostages, and allow displaced Palestinians to return home. Netanyahu will convene the security cabinet for approval of this crucial deal.

Adani Group Stocks Surge Following Hindenburg’s Shutdown
Shares of the Adani Group saw a significant surge as US-based short-seller Hindenburg Research announced it would shut down its operations. Hindenburg’s allegations of stock manipulation and fraud had previously impacted Adani’s fortunes, but the closure of the research firm has improved investor confidence, resulting in a 5% jump in Adani Group stocks.

Eighth Pay Commission Approved Ahead of Delhi Elections
In a significant move before the Delhi Assembly elections, the Union government has approved the formation of the Eighth Pay Commission. The commission will benefit millions of central government employees and pensioners, including defense personnel, providing a much-needed boost to the workforce.
BJP Releases Fourth List of Candidates for Delhi Elections
The BJP has announced its fourth list of candidates for the upcoming Delhi Assembly elections, fielding Shikha Rai in Greater Kailash to challenge AAP minister Saurabh Bhardwaj. The list also includes prominent party figures as star campaigners, with Prime Minister Modi and Union Ministers slated to address multiple rallies across Delhi.

ISRO Marks Historic Achievement with Successful SpaDeX Satellite Docking
India’s space agency ISRO achieved a historic milestone with the successful docking of its SpaDeX satellites, joining the elite group of nations capable of such precision. This achievement showcases India’s growing capabilities in space technology and solidifies its position as a space power.

Biden Warns of Rising Oligarchy Threatening US Democracy
In his farewell speech, President Joe Biden warned of the growing influence of an oligarchy in the US, comparing it to the military-industrial complex warned about by President Eisenhower. Biden emphasized the dangers posed by unchecked power and the impact of misinformation on social media platforms.
Trudeau to Step Down in Canada’s Upcoming Elections
Canadian Prime Minister Justin Trudeau announced that he will not seek re-election in the upcoming parliamentary elections, signaling the end of his leadership of the Liberal Party. Trudeau expressed his focus on the current responsibilities while stepping back from electoral politics.
PV Sindhu Opens with a Win at BWF India Open
Two-time Olympic medalist PV Sindhu made a strong return to competitive badminton, winning her first match after marriage at the BWF India Open. Sindhu defeated Chinese Taipei’s Sung Shuo Yun to advance to the second round and is hoping to climb back into the top 10 rankings.
Akshay Kumar and Tabu Reunite After 25 Years for ‘Bhooth Bangla’
Bollywood stars Akshay Kumar and Tabu are set to reunite on screen after 25 years in the upcoming horror-comedy Bhooth Bangla, directed by Priyadarshan. Their collaboration has generated excitement, with fans eagerly awaiting their performances in this fun-filled venture.
